Kenyon College is seeking qualified applicants to fill the position of Lead Systems Analyst in the Advancement division. This is a full-time position with benefits, eligible for hybrid in-person/remote work.

The Lead Systems Analyst reports to the Director of Advancement Systems and will collaborate extensively with other members of the Advancement division, Kenyon’s IT team, and various other College departments. The Lead Systems Analyst is a key partner in developing new functionality in our customer relationship management (CRM) system called Slate for Advancement, developed by Technolutions, and will also build out solutions with our other tools, including AI applications.

The work ahead will focus on building out capabilities, enhancing data visibility through dashboards and reports, improving user experience, and streamlining processes.

Responsibilities Functional development and management of Advancement systems
  • Support systems functionality and data critical to Advancement’s work. This includes functionality supporting reporting and analytics, email communications, and event registrations, as well as data related to alumni, parents, and other constituents.
  • Analyze and modify the Slate system and its features in anticipation of and in response to the changing needs of the system’s users.
  • Research and define best practices for storage of new information, reporting, and new technologies.
  • Work with other college offices (accounting, career development, admissions, president’s office, IT, registrar, etc.) to facilitate and coordinate flow of appropriate data among the various divisions of the College.
  • Develop new solutions to improve Advancement’s understanding of data through reports and analytics, improve efficiency and enhance capabilities.
  • Support account management and security.
  • Support end-of-fiscal-year activities.
Programming
  • Use SQL and Slate to create and maintain queries, reports, and forms for the Advancement division and other offices as appropriate.
  • Extract and prepare data for multiple surveys including industry-wide surveys.
User Support and Training
  • Provide Slate technical support for 45+ users.
  • Troubleshoot problems related to all Advancement data and systems.
  • Assist in training Advancement staff in the use of Slate and other systems.
  • Assist with determining training needs of new and veteran staff members and for scheduling classes or individual sessions to meet their needs.
